Generative Playbooks

1 hour 15 minutes Advanced universal_currency_alt 1 Credit

In this course, you will learn how to build conversational experiences in Dialogflow CX leveraging Generative Playbooks, a Gen AI feature to develop end to end agents by specifying tasks through natural language

Course Info
Objectives
  • Understand generative playbooks and how they can be used.
  • Learn prompt design principles.
  • Learn about the types of testing, debugging, and troubleshooting techniques.
  • Understand operations planning and production deployment.
  • Understand generative steering and its benefits.
Prerequisites

Intro to CCAI and CCAI Engagement Framework + Virtual FAQ with data store agents

Audience
CAs/CDs, QA, PgMs, Data Scientists, Data Engineers
